Highest Bidder focuses on 56-year-old billionaire, Ronan Kade and his relationship with Daisy, a 21-year-old cocktail waitress at the sex club he frequents. Throughout the previous books of the series, Ronan has been a mysterious background character, only popping up to give random advice like, “Love isn’t shit. It’s not worth a damn thing. But time, attention, priority… those things are real, and until a man gives you those, don’t give him the time of day, beautiful.” I mean, damn! We readers loved him even before he got his own book! Daisy is a brand-new character to the series, but she is immediately endearing. One night, she makes a bet with her friend, the bartender, that she will be able to predict which woman Ronan will take home. If she is wrong, she has to auction herself off for a date. Of course, she is wrong, she has to enter the auction, and Ronan bids on her. The weird thing is that he doesn’t take her up on the date. He won her because he got a weird vibe from the other guy who was bidding. That night, Ronan runs into Daisy late at night at a gas station and realizes that she is living in her car. He makes her come and stay in his penthouse, and they develop a strong friendship. Which leads to more because DUH this is a Romance Novel!
